Lionheart Quest Kodiak

I saw on the compatibility list that the Lionheart Kodiak will work in P3Dv2 but needs sound from another source, i.e. "FSX C208 or 3rd party soundset."  Could anyone walk me through this process and tell me what flies/folders need to go where?  I've installed it both with and without the EMT and everything else appears to work fine.

Nevermind, I figured it out myself.  If anyone is interested, here is what I did.

 

Note:  Everything was done from the SimObjects-Airplanes folder for each respective plane.

 

1. I deleted the P3Dv2 Kodiak sound and soundBackup folders.

2. I copied the folders for sound and soundBackup from the FSX Kodiak version and pasted them into the P3Dv2 Kodiak folder.

3. I made a new folder in P3Dv2 Simobjects-Airplanes and titled it C208B.

4. I copied the sound and soundai folders from FSX-Simobjects-Airplanes-C208B and put them in the new C208B folder in P3Dv2.

 

And Presto there was sound!!!

 

I hope this helps someone, let me know.

No problem...actually if you re-download from Flight1.com....the wrapper now allows you to install v2.6  in both versions of P3D, FS9, and FSX...right from the wrapper.  Just reenter your key...and install into P3D v2.2...and go fly!
